Reviewer 2 Report

The paper deals with important environmental problems in industrial sector of China and addresses climate change mitigation issues. But the paper needs revision and clarifications. The introduction should be rewritten. The figures and situation in China should be removed or shortened. The structure of paper should be given in the end of introduction. Another problem is not clear definitions. "The share of renewables". What kind of share? It should be clearly defined: share of renewables in final energy or share of renewables in primary energy or in electricity consumption etc. Why do this paper analyse CO2 emissions but not total GHG emission from energy consumption in industry? Why do  GHG emissions from industrial processes are not taken into account?

The paper should provide clarifications. In discussion of results the results of other studies in China  should be compared. There are many such type of studies. The strengths and limitations of applied approach should be addressed and future research guidelines should be provided. The policy implications of conducted study are also need to be improved.
